/* ═══════════════════════════════════════════════════════════════════
   DEAD FREQUENCY THEME - Dark Grunge Electronic
   ═══════════════════════════════════════════════════════════════════
   Color palette extracted from dead-frequency.com
   Neon pink/orange, industrial grunge aesthetic
   
   Load: base.css + deadfrequency.css
═══════════════════════════════════════════════════════════════════ */

:root {
  /* ─────────────────────────────────────────────────
     COLOR PALETTE - DEAD FREQUENCY OVERRIDES
  ───────────────────────────────────────────────── */

  /* Background layers - dark grunge */
  --zar-bg: #0a0a0f;
  --zar-bg-secondary: #12111a;
  --zar-bg-tertiary: #1a1828;

  /* Text colors - high contrast white */
  --zar-text: #ffffff;
  --zar-text-muted: #a0a0a0;
  --zar-text-faint: #666666;

  /* Neon pink primary from dead-frequency.com */
  --zar-accent: #ff1a8c;
  --zar-accent-dark: #cc147a;
  --zar-accent-light: #ff4da6;
  --zar-accent-glow: rgba(255, 26, 140, 0.2);

  /* Secondary neon orange */
  --zar-secondary: #ff6b35;
  --zar-secondary-dark: #cc5629;
  --zar-secondary-light: #ff8866;

  /* Reunion accent (tan/brown) */
  --zar-reunion: #d4a574;

  /* ─────────────────────────────────────────────────
     PLAYER COMPONENT COLORS
  ───────────────────────────────────────────────── */

  --zar-player-bg: #12111a;
  --zar-player-border: rgba(255, 26, 140, 0.15);
  --zar-player-shadow: rgba(0, 0, 0, 0.7);

  /* ─────────────────────────────────────────────────
     BUTTON STATES
  ───────────────────────────────────────────────── */

  --zar-button-bg: transparent;
  --zar-button-border: rgba(255, 26, 140, 0.3);
  --zar-button-text: #ffffff;
  --zar-button-hover: rgba(255, 26, 140, 0.1);
  --zar-button-active: rgba(255, 26, 140, 0.2);

  /* ─────────────────────────────────────────────────
     VISUALIZER
  ───────────────────────────────────────────────── */

  --zar-visualizer-color: #ff1a8c;
  --zar-visualizer-bg: rgba(18, 17, 26, 0.9);
  --zar-visualizer-line-width: 2;

  /* ─────────────────────────────────────────────────
     PROGRESS BAR
  ───────────────────────────────────────────────── */

  --zar-progress-bg: rgba(255, 26, 140, 0.15);
  --zar-progress-fill: #ff1a8c;
  --zar-progress-handle: #ff1a8c;

  /* ─────────────────────────────────────────────────
     LYRICS
  ───────────────────────────────────────────────── */

  --zar-lyrics-color: #ffffff;
  --zar-lyrics-marker-color: #ff1a8c;

  /* ─────────────────────────────────────────────────
     SCROLLBAR
  ───────────────────────────────────────────────── */

  --zar-scrollbar-thumb: rgba(255, 26, 140, 0.3);
  --zar-scrollbar-thumb-hover: rgba(255, 26, 140, 0.6);

  /* ─────────────────────────────────────────────────
     LAYOUT CONTAINMENT
  ───────────────────────────────────────────────── */

  /* Override full-bleed to stay within container */
  --zar-hero-overflow-width: 100%;
  --zar-hero-overflow-margin: 0;
  --zar-controls-overflow-width: 100%;
  --zar-controls-overflow-margin: 0;
}
